Wrangler lanyards are designed with durability and comfort in mind. Made from high-quality materials, they provide a reliable solution for holding your ID securely. Here are some key features to consider when choosing a wrangler lanyard:
  • Comfortable Fit: Look for lanyards with soft materials that won't irritate your skin during extended wear.
  • Durable Construction: Ensure the lanyard can withstand daily use, especially in busy environments.
  • Variety of Styles: Wrangler lanyards come in various colors and designs, allowing you to express your personality.
  • Easy Attachment: Most lanyards feature clips or slots that make it simple to attach and detach your ID badge.
